What is the difference between Remote Sql Server Support Engineer vs Remote Database Administrator?

AspectRemote Sql Server Support EngineerRemote Database Administrator
CertificationsMicrosoft Certified: SQL Server Database Development or AdministrationMicrosoft Certified: Azure Database Administrator or similar
Work EnvironmentTechnical support, troubleshooting, and issue resolution for SQL ServerDatabase management, performance tuning, and backup strategies
Employer & Industry UsageIT support firms, software companies, enterprise IT departmentsFinancial institutions, healthcare, large enterprises managing databases

While both roles involve working with SQL Server, the Remote Sql Server Support Engineer primarily focuses on troubleshooting, support, and resolving technical issues. In contrast, the Remote Database Administrator handles broader database management tasks, including performance tuning and maintenance. Both roles require similar certifications and often operate in similar industries, but their core responsibilities differ.
